The cooking process explained
Making Tiny Pecan Tarts is a straightforward process that unfolds beautifully. First, you’ll whip up a creamy dough from butter and cream cheese, then form it into adorable mini tart shells. The rich filling comes together easily by mixing eggs with brown sugar and chopped pecans. Simply fill the shells and bake for a short time, and you’ll be rewarded with golden, bite-sized desserts.
What you’ll need
To create these delightful tarts, gather the following ingredients:
- 1 cup butter
- 6 ounces cream cheese, softened
- 2 cups all-purpose flour
- 4 large eggs
- 3 cups packed brown sugar
- 1 cup chopped pecans
- 4 tablespoons melted butter
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 pinch salt
Feel free to use low-fat cream cheese for a lighter version, or substitute some of the brown sugar with maple syrup for a unique twist!
